Low Budget Internet Business

Friday, July 3rd, 2009

Starting a Successful Internet Business For Next to No Cash
By Steve J Barker
My Affiliate Empire

With a traditional business model, startup cost are high and remain high for a long time. Starting a successful Internet business on the other hand, involves next to no cash for startup besides that for a computer and the internet connection.

When you realize that you can understand just what a revolution the internet is. The other big requirement for traditional businesses is location. Get that wrong and your bankrupt before you start. Although on the internet you do have some problems about how to be found among the millions of websites there are some simple rules to follow that will help a lot.
